Quick heads-up on Pinwheel UI versioning: we cut a minor release every sprint, and anything touching component props needs a changeset file in the PR. No changeset, no merge — the bot will nag you. Majors are rare and go through the design council first. The full policy, with examples of what counts as breaking, lives on the internal page below.

wiki page, bahip-yahip: https://grafana.qirvanlabs.corp/browse/display/projects/cc3a1b9dbfc9

# Building Access — Weekend Lift Maintenance

Quick one for the facilities desk: Torvale Engineering are servicing the lifts at Brindle Wharf this Saturday and Sunday, roughly 07:00 to 16:00 each day. Both passenger lifts will be offline in turns, so expect grumbles — point people to the east stairwell, which stays open all weekend. The goods lift runs as normal for the Torvale crew only. Engineers will sign in at the desk as usual. To let them through the plant-room door on Level 5, use the pass code below.

door code, tajof-kageg: bdg-QVDCE-3

## 2024-w18 — Key Rotation (Relevance Tuning Pipeline)

Rotated the signing key used for the Quillsearch relevance tuning bundles ahead of the quarterly deadline. Context for the sync: tuning notes from the Branmoor experiments (synonym weighting, freshness decay at 0.85) are now packaged and signed per release rather than committed raw, so reviewers can trust the provenance of each parameter set. The old key is revoked effective Friday; any bundle signed with it will fail verification. The replacement key, effective immediately, is as follows.

rollout seal: bky3_4aa